How Abundance Echoes the DOGE Narrative

The abundance movement, which seeks to lift the burden of inefficient regulation off the private sector to unleash equitable growth, has become the policy platform for many liberals. Dylan Gyauch-Lewis argues that the movement fails to account for the costs of externalities that many of the regulations it derides seek to address.

Breaking Trust in the Government Will Not Be Efficient in the Long Run

Alan D. Jagolinzer and Jacob N. Shapiro write that the new Trump administration’s efforts to improve government efficiency through the cancellation of contracts and other promises will inevitably raise costs as businesses and investors demand a risk premium to account for lost trust.
